Biography
Spoiler:
A gentle autumn breeze passes through the scared glade of Feroniae, lightly brushing through the leaves and bushes, a light rustle orchestrating the wind's dance. The branches sway slightly and the leaves shudder. A small acorn falls from a father. It falls and gently dives into a pool of crystal-clear waters. The seedling sinks to the bottom of the shallow pool as a soft blanket of dirt covers it. The seedling sleeps.
Another harsh winter passes. The trees shudder. They stay strong as they have for countless years. The seedling sleeps, but a life stirs within, under the frozen coat of the crystalline pool. We sleep, the roots dig deeper into the frozen soil. Once the warmth of the sun once again wakes the glade from its hibernation, a miracle has happened: a single stalk peeks from the bright waters, small white flower opens it petals. The seedling is growing, pulsing strong with young vigor and life.
Another cycle in the line of countless past and even more to come. The seedling reaches towards the sun. Its small leaves spread as the small stalk grows stronger. It spreads the roots of its own. Determined and strong. Another blink in the eternity. A cold mist slowly rolls over the glade. The season of sleep is coming once more. The small seedling is strong. It withstands the mists and storms. It too shall sleep among its fathers. It shall grow strong.
Our branches feel warmth. Leaves grow. The forest whispers as the sun awakens us again. The seedling shudders. It shakes the white coat off, reaches towards the warmth. It is no longer a seedling. The grove's daughter has become a sapling. Young it may be, but the greatest of forces pulses within. The small, fragile branches grow towards the light, her leaves crave the sun in this season of growth.
Raindrops fall into the glade. The precious water soaks into the soil and falls within the crystalline pool. The young daughter has grown strong. The roots are strong, they drink the fresh waters. Soon, she will be ready to join her sisters and fathers. Another moment. The time of rest is at hand, the leaves grow golden. The last drops fall into the glade. The young daughter will soon awaken.
The forest whispers again. It has woken. The daughter no longer rests in the crystalline pool. The old roots speak. Iarakine. Iarakine, they call for their daughter. She listens as the leaves tell secrets to her. The fathers teach her. She grows stronger with each of our blink. The season of growth is upon us again, as it has been for longer than anyone remembers. Iarakine grows in strength of body and mind. The daughter will tend to the fathers and elders. She too shall protect the scared grove that gave birth to her and her sisters.
The grove stands still. It waits, listens. Outsiders have found our ancient home. Daughters of the glade wait in hiding, the leaves listen to the speech of the interlopers. Their intents may be just, we wait. Branches shudder and roots cry out, a gash plain as day is drawn in one of us. Sap bleeds into the soil, the grove rustles in anger. The tresspassers wish to destroy our sacred glade. Daughters come from hiding, retaliate against those wishing to harm us. Intruders fall one after other. Their feeble coils shall nourish the grove, enter the cycle once more.
We sleep again, another hasty blink along the life's branch passes. The vigilant daughters tend to the glade and banish those wishing to harm it. They shall watch over their fathers and elders in this endless circle. Leaves watch over them, branches guide them as their stems and minds grow.
